Japanese license plates in each state consist of 8 characters. The first two characters can be any digit (0 to 9) and may be repeated. The third character can be one of 32 different hiragana letters, and the fourth is one of the 5 vehicle types. The last four characters, are digits (0 to 9), but may not be repeated. How many different license plates are possible?
